The Best Exterior FM Radio Antennas: I Tested 5 and Found the Winners

Have you ever been frustrated by a weak FM radio signal? If so, you’re not alone. Many people experience this problem, especially in areas with tall buildings or other obstructions that can block the signal. Fortunately, there is a solution: an exterior FM radio antenna.

An exterior FM radio antenna is a device that is mounted on the outside of your home and helps to improve the reception of FM radio signals. These antennas are typically made of metal and are designed to pick up signals from a wide range of directions.

Installing an exterior FM radio antenna is a relatively simple process, and it can make a big difference in the quality of your FM radio reception. In this article, I will discuss the benefits of using an exterior FM radio antenna, as well as how to choose the right antenna for your needs.

Benefits of Using an Exterior FM Radio Antenna

There are several benefits to using an exterior FM radio antenna, including:

  • Improved reception: An exterior FM radio antenna can help to improve the reception of FM radio signals, especially in areas with tall buildings or other obstructions.
  • Less static: An exterior FM radio antenna can also help to reduce static and other interference, resulting in a clearer and more enjoyable listening experience.
  • More channels: An exterior FM radio antenna can also help you to receive more channels, as it can pick up signals from a wider range of directions.

Choosing the Right Exterior FM Radio Antenna

When choosing an exterior FM radio antenna, there are a few factors to consider, including:

  • Your location: The location of your home will play a role in the type of antenna you need. If you live in an area with tall buildings or other obstructions, you will need an antenna that is designed to pick up signals from a wide range of directions.
  • Your budget: Exterior FM radio antennas can range in price from a few dollars to several hundred dollars. The type of antenna you choose will depend on your budget.
  • Your needs: Some exterior FM radio antennas are designed for specific purposes, such as receiving AM radio signals or picking up signals from a long distance. You will need to choose an antenna that meets your specific needs.

Installing an Exterior FM Radio Antenna

Installing an exterior FM radio antenna is a relatively simple process, and it can be done in just a few steps.

1. Choose a location for your antenna. The best place to mount an exterior FM radio antenna is on the roof of your home. If you cannot mount the antenna on the roof, you can also mount it on a wall or pole.
2. Mount the antenna. Once you have chosen a location for your antenna, you will need to mount it. Most exterior FM radio antennas come with a mounting bracket, which makes the installation process relatively simple.
3. Connect the antenna to your receiver. Once the antenna is mounted, you will need to connect it to your receiver. Most receivers have a dedicated antenna input, which makes the connection process easy.

An exterior FM radio antenna can be a great way to improve the reception of FM radio signals in your home. By following the tips in this article, you can choose the right antenna for your needs and install it in just a few simple steps.

Why an Exterior FM Radio Antenna is Necessary

I’ve been a fan of FM radio for as long as I can remember. I love the variety of music and talk shows that are available, and I always enjoy being able to listen to my favorite shows without having to worry about static or interference.

However, I’ve also found that the quality of my FM reception can vary depending on where I am located. If I’m inside my house, the signal can often be weak or distorted. This is because FM radio waves are relatively short, and they can be blocked by walls and other obstacles.

An exterior FM radio antenna can help to improve reception by providing a clear line of sight to the nearest FM radio station. This is especially important if you live in a rural area or in a building with a lot of interference.

Installing an exterior FM radio antenna is a relatively simple task, and it can make a big difference in the quality of your FM reception. Here are a few reasons why an exterior FM radio antenna is necessary:

  • Improved reception: An exterior FM radio antenna can help to improve reception by providing a clear line of sight to the nearest FM radio station. This is especially important if you live in a rural area or in a building with a lot of interference.
  • Less static and interference: An exterior FM radio antenna can help to reduce static and interference by eliminating obstacles that can block the signal. This can make it easier to listen to your favorite FM radio stations without having to worry about annoying distractions.
  • Greater range: An exterior FM radio antenna can help to extend the range of your FM radio. This means that you can listen to your favorite FM radio stations even if you’re not located in the immediate vicinity of the transmitter.

If you’re looking for a way to improve the quality of your FM radio reception, an exterior FM radio antenna is a great option. It’s a simple and affordable way to get the best possible sound quality from your FM radio.
